How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Camp Murray?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Camp Murray Studio Apartments | $1,462 | $1,125 | $1,775 |
Camp Murray 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,560 | $995 | $2,150 |
Camp Murray 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,951 | $1,200 | $2,555 |
Camp Murray 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,378 | $1,919 | $3,045 |
